The actual name of the whisky distillery is 'Knockdhu,' which means 'black hill' in English. Typically, whiskies bear the same name as their distillery. To avoid confusion with the Knockando distillery, the whiskies are sold under the brand name 'An Cnoc.' Read more

    'An Cnoc' translates to 'the hill.' The Knockdhu distillery has been in existence since 1892, founded by John Morrison. He chose the location near Knock due to the springs in the Knock Hills, which provide the distillery with naturally filtered water for production. The company is now part of the Inver House Distillers Ltd. group.
